Google Vids introduces personal AI avatars and expanded editing tools

Google has enhanced its Google Vids service by introducing the ability for users to create videos featuring personalized AI avatars. The update allows individuals to generate a digital likeness of themselves using a selfie and a voice recording.

The platform also integrates Google's Gemini Omni AI model, enabling users to produce videos from prompts and uploaded reference images. This AI can further assist in editing by modifying elements like backgrounds or lighting, and adding visual effects.

Furthermore, Gemini Omni now supports step-by-step editing, allowing for incremental changes without needing to restart the entire video creation process. This evolution repositions Google Vids from its initial function as an AI-assisted workplace presentation tool to a more comprehensive video creation platform.

The new features, particularly personalized avatars and conversational editing capabilities, place Google Vids in direct competition with other AI video solutions like HeyGen and Synthesia. Google has stated that the avatars will be linked to user accounts, and videos will carry an invisible watermark generated by SynthID.
